Dandadan has been nothing less than a stellar production since it premiered on Netflix and Crunchyroll in October 2024, quickly gaining favor amidst a crowded season of other remarkable series. The anime adaption of Yukinobu Tatsu’s original manga offers a blend that appeals to many: thrilling shonen action, a charming high school romance, touching emotional scenes, and flawless comedic delivery. Given the narrative’s focus on the supernatural, balancing intense moments with humor is crucial.
In episode 9 of the animated series Dandadan, titled “Merge! Serpo Dover Demon Nessie”, the outstanding storytelling skills of Science SARU are showcased as they skillfully amplify one of the manga’s most notable scenes. The episode depicts the moment when Okarun, Aira, and Momo defeat the Serpos, followed by Okarun and Momo resolving their differences concerning Aira. In a twist of fate, the trio are sent back to reality, but they find themselves in an embarrassing situation – having lost their clothes during the battle. Upon their return home, they are almost completely naked, which catches the attention of other students. Amused by the situation, Momo and Okarun flee, leaving Aira behind. She eventually joins them, completing their group once more.
In other shows, this scene might have been forgettable, serving only to conclude a joke. However, viewers couldn’t help but notice Aira’s peculiar running style. This moment sparked comparisons with a famous scene from the anime version of “Attack on Titan,” where a group of survivors freeze in fear as a Titan smashes into the square, running in an unexpectedly non-threatening manner.
The Iconic Running Titan Has a Way Of Making It Into (Almost) Every Major Anime
The character Titan gained popularity in “Attack on Titan” due to his unusual tone when he was first introduced. However, it’s not just “Dandadan” that has this unique similarity noticed by fans; other anime series have also exhibited this parallel. When the anime “Zom 100: Bucket List of the Dead” premiered in July 2023, viewers spotted a striking resemblance in the first episode between Akira’s zombified boss and Saori’s hurried running style and the Titan’s iconic run. Interestingly, the viral “run cycle” meme from “Attack on Titan” wasn’t its original source; seasoned or astute anime fans have pointed out that this type of running is commonly associated with the classic trope of an anime girl rushing to school.
The trope was a staple in shoujo manga for decades before it started worming its way into other demographics. While the Titan and Aira’s version of the run don’t feature the “toast of tardiness,” their frantic arm movements certainly deliver the same energy seen in more traditional takes on the trope like K-On!, Sailor Moon, and even Evangelion.
